cesn 发表于 2008-09-03 20:47

编译问题

同样的源码,不同的gcc版本编译出来的二进制目标代码是完全一样的吗?比如说fedora 8和fedora 9 ,同样的源码,编译出来的东西是一样的吗?

chonaswd 发表于 2008-09-03 20:51

应该是一样的。。。偶尔也会不同。。
列如。。
A系统的设置的软件储存位置不是/USR下面的时候。
B系统则是常规的LINUX文件系统格式。。
这样的情况比较少。。大少都是常规的。。毕竟我还没有用过不是这样的。

cjaizss 发表于 2008-09-03 21:17

很有可能不一样

chonaswd 发表于 2008-09-03 22:23

我误人子弟了。。
忘记一个问题。。内核也可能造成编译不同的问题。。

prolj 发表于 2008-09-04 12:43

gcc3和gcc4编译出来的肯定不一样:mrgreen: 。gcc3.3和gcc3.2就不好说了:mrgreen:
页: [1]
查看完整版本: 编译问题